James and Mercedes Hutchinson, New England
1925-45
Wool and cotton on burlap
30 x 52 1/2 inches mounted
Provenance: Collection of Burton and Helaine Fendelman; Private California Collection.
Exhibited: The Museum of American Folk Art, NYC, "Hooked Rugs in the Folk Art Tradition", 1974, illustrated in the catalogue, fig. 36.
Literature: Kopp, American Hooked and Sewn Rugs, Folk Art Underfoot, p. 111, fig. 187; Emmerling, American Country, A Style and Source Book, p. 66; Linsley, Hooked Rugs, An American Folk Art, p. 86.
